Output 5c2caefbf609efeee38db4c2f7aea6aca2112de61b50684807d8d4d3fcaedcab:1

value
12435802
script pubkey
OP_0 OP_PUSHBYTES_20 3e523ae4bb523e280db76720f4aea9ca2e0de42a
address
bc1q8efr4e9m2glzsrdhvus0ft4feghqmep2vdvuh7
transaction
5c2caefbf609efeee38db4c2f7aea6aca2112de61b50684807d8d4d3fcaedcab
confirmations
112634
spent
false